    Zippy Shrimp Skewers

    Prep: 10 min. + marinating Grill: 5 min.
    Yield: 6 servings.

    These flavorful skewers from Jalayne Luckett, Marion, Illinois, deliver a mouthwatering kick with minimal effort. Fix them for your next party and watch them disappear.—Jalayne Luckett, Marion, Illinois

    Ingredients:
    •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
    • 2 teaspoons cider vinegar
    • 1-1/2 teaspoons canola oil
    • 1 teaspoon chili powder
    • 1/2 teaspoon salt
    • 1/2 teaspoon paprika
    • 1/4 teaspoon hot pepper sauce
    • 3/4 pound uncooked medium shrimp, peeled and deveined

    Directions:
    1. In a large resealable plastic bag, combine the first seven ingredients; add shrimp. Seal bag and turn to coat; refrigerate for 2-4 hours.

    2. Drain and discard marinade. Thread shrimp onto six metal or soaked wooden skewers. Using long-handled tongs, moisten a paper towel with cooking oil and lightly coat the grill rack. Grill, uncovered, over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 2-3 minutes on each side or until shrimp turn pink.

    1 skewer equals 57 calories, 1 g fat (trace saturated fat), 84 mg cholesterol, 199 mg sodium, 2 g carbohydrate, trace fiber, 9 g protein. ++++ Exchange: 1 lean meat.
